Ayo Oke ready to impress Emma Hayes after surprise USWNT call-up: ‘I thought I was dreaming’
- Ayo Oke earned her first USWNT call-up after standout form with Pachuca and a move to the Denver Summit in January 2026.
- Oke helped Pachuca to a second-place finish in the 2025 Clausura and won the Campeon de Campeonas trophy.
- Emma Hayes is praised for bridging pathways between the 23s and the senior USWNT, aiding Oke’s call-up.
- Oke described Hayes as blunt but direct, appreciating the honesty and open dialogue.
- Oke's path includes UCLA and California, then Pachuca before moving to the Summit in 2026.
- Oke’s professional journey includes Liga MX Femenil and a move to Denver Summit FC in 2026.
- Oke eyes a USWNT debut against Chile after not featuring in the Paraguay win.
- Hayes valued direct feedback in preparing Oke for national team duties.
- Oke credits communication with USWNT scouts and the 23s pathway for her selection.
- Oke celebrated Pachuca’s LigaMX success and valued the experiences gained there.
